This air filter had bits of rubber debris on the flange that would have ended up in the engine if I hadn't cleaned it first. After removing the stock o ring as instructed, the rubber lip on the flange of the KN filter would not seat into the groove that the o ring came out of on account of the excess rubber material left over on the flange from the injection process. When this filter requires servicing I'll replace with a new OEM filter that has a reliable fit and seal. |

I've run K&N on all my vehicles. ALL. So, my 1800 got one as well. Easy install (as easy as it can BE on a GW 1800). Fit nice. Only thing I do notice is you HEAR the intake now, where you didn't before. NOT that it's a bad thing, there's just more/noticeable noise on accel. Normal cruise, no noticeable noise. There are alot of K&N haters out there. (just go to the GW boards). Personally I think this is a great product, and will continue to utilize them. |
